Robust Structural Design
The core of any annealing furnace lies in its construction quality and material stability. Aluminium annealing furnaces are typically manufactured with a heavy-duty steel exterior and lined with advanced refractory materials. These features provide not only mechanical strength but also outstanding thermal retention.
Structural highlights include:


  • Reinforced steel frameworks
    to maintain dimensional accuracy under high thermal stress


  • Multilayer ceramic or fiber insulation
    to prevent energy loss and protect external components


  • Precision-aligned doors
    with high-temperature seals to minimize leakage


  • Heavy-duty hearths or rollers
    designed to support substantial material weights


  • Vibration-dampening base frames
    for installation on various foundation types

The structure is optimized to maintain temperature consistency while ensuring operational safety and ease of maintenance.
Heating Mechanism and Thermal Control
Aluminium annealing furnaces utilize either
electric resistance heaters
or
gas-fired systems
, depending on the preferred energy source. Regardless of the heating method, these furnaces are designed for precise temperature regulation and thermal uniformity.
Typical heating system features include:


  • High-temperature alloy heating elements
    for rapid and consistent heat-up


  • Zoned heating areas
    to target specific sections of the furnace for optimized control


  • Advanced thermocouples
    placed throughout the chamber for accurate temperature monitoring


  • PID temperature controllers
    to ensure gradual ramp-up and cool-down cycles


  • Real-time thermal feedback systems
    integrated into digital control panels

Temperature uniformity is essential for achieving metallurgical consistency, and these furnaces are engineered to meet tight tolerances across the chamber volume.
Airflow and Circulation Technology
To maintain an even heat distribution, aluminium annealing furnaces incorporate sophisticated airflow systems. These systems ensure that heat reaches all surfaces of the material uniformly and eliminates cold spots.
Circulation features often include:


  • Centrifugal or axial fans
    rated for high-temperature operations


  • Ducted airflow channels
    to distribute heated air throughout the chamber


  • Insulated air plenums
    that guide the flow while minimizing thermal losses


  • Reversible fan operation
    for enhanced thermal balance


  • Controlled recirculation patterns
    tailored to the chamber geometry

These elements work together to maintain a consistent thermal environment during each phase of the annealing process.
Automation and Monitoring Systems
Modern aluminium annealing furnaces are built with user-centric automation systems, allowing for high levels of repeatability and operational transparency. From heat cycle programming to remote diagnostics, control systems offer full visibility over furnace behavior.
Automation and monitoring features include:


  • PLC-based controls
    with programmable heat profiles


  • Touchscreen Human-Machine Interface (HMI)
    for intuitive command input


  • Data logging systems
    to record temperature curves and cycle parameters


  • Alarm systems
    for deviation alerts and safety management


  • Remote access modules
    for off-site supervision and diagnostics

These tools help ensure consistent operation while reducing the possibility of human error or equipment malfunction.
Energy Efficiency and Sustainability
Efficiency is a key consideration in the design of aluminium annealing furnaces. Optimized insulation, intelligent heating control, and energy-saving accessories contribute to lower operating costs and reduced environmental impact.
Energy-saving features include:


  • High thermal resistance insulation
    to reduce energy leakage


  • Cycle scheduling and power modulation
    to minimize idle operation


  • Heat recovery systems
    for pre-heating incoming air or load materials


  • Smart standby modes
    that activate when the furnace is not in use


  • Sealed construction
    to preserve internal temperatures over long cycles

These features not only contribute to lower utility consumption but also enhance long-term performance consistency.
